GDP per capita in Egypt averaged 1575.83 USD from 1960 until 2019, reaching an all time high of 3008.80 USD in 2019 and a record low of 578.30 USD in 1960. … Egypt GDP per capita – values, historical data and charts – was last updated on June of 2021.
What is Egypt’s GDP per capita 2020?
In 2020, the GDP per capita in Egypt amounted to 3,586.97 U.S. dollars.

What is the GDP of Egypt 2020?
GDP is an important indicator of a country’s economic power. In 2020, Egypt’s gross domestic product amounted to around 361.85 billion U.S. dollars.
Does Egypt have a good economy?
Egypt’s economic freedom score is 55.7, making its economy the 130th freest in the 2021 Index. Its overall score has increased by 1.7 points, with improvements in 9 of the 12 categories of economic freedom.

Is Egypt a developing country 2020?
Egypt’s economic growth has been strong and resilient since the economic reforms initiated in 2016. It is one of the few African countries expected to record a positive growth in 2020, at 3.6%, despite the adverse impact of the COVID–19 pandemic.
What is Egypt’s main source of income?
Egypt’s economy relies mainly on agriculture, media, petroleum imports, natural gas, and tourism. Note: Top 3 trade partners are calculated by imports + exports.
Is Egypt poor?
Over the past decade, the poverty rate in Egypt has steadily increased. As of mid-2016, the poverty rate in Egypt was 27.8 percent, an increase of 2.6 percent from 2010. This high poverty rate in Egypt has affected children, many of whom are malnourished.
